Tuyere Level Coke Characteristics in Blast Furnace with Pulverized Coal Iniection.

Abstract

Coke in the blast furnace experiences great changes in their properties during the blast furnace operation. Pulverized coal injection (PCI) into the blast furnace through tuyeres together with oxygen enrichment affects coke properties and blast furnace operation. Using coke sampler at tuyere level, coke samples were collected and analysed at various coal injection rates in the both conventional and co-axial oxygen enrichment. With the help of information obtained from coke sampling results, it is known that alkali affects the coke properties, CSR' and CRR', in bird's nest and deadman but, in bosh and raceway, DI' of the coke is varied with the operation conditions. Also, it is found that gas permeability resistance index in lower part of blast furnace (LK) and mean size of coke at tuyere level were predicted and matched well with the measurements.
